Definitions and Meaning of unrestricted in English

unrestricted adjective

  1. never having had security classificationadj.all
  2. free of restrictions on conductadj.all

    Example

    • "I had unrestricted access"
  3. not restricted or modified in meaningadj.all

    Example

    • "unrestricted verbs are usually stronger than those qualified by adverbs"
  4. not restricted or exclusiveadj.all
  5. not subject to or subjected to restrictionadj.all
